Beaded curtains are very easy to make and they always add artistry to your home and the significance of making them yourself is that you will be able to make the most appropriate designs. You can either make the colored string, clear beaded curtain or the patterned beaded curtains.
Patterned beaded curtains
In order to make patterned beaded curtains, you have to select the most appropriate design for instance the bird shaped beads, the multi colored or the small toy fish beads. Arrange your strands and colored straws into place.
Measure the width and length of your window because it helps determine the exact length of your curtains, when you are sure of the exact length, you can start working on your beaded curtains, cut the required length of the string and tie knots on one of its ends to make a loop.
String your beads and straws of choice into the string then tie another knot at the second end of the string; this will form a loop that will be the top of the curtain. Repeat the same process to several strings until you get the required length.
Hang the curtain on the window; first, you have to assemble the curtain rod and attach them on the window or the door way using brackets, place each of your beaded curtain loops onto the curtain rods and your curtain will look glamorous.
You can repeat the same procedure if you select the colored strings, clear beaded curtain. The only difference is that you will be using strings that resemble the beads.
